FLUSHING
3.
4.
Install flushing device (if needed) and garden
hose.
Start the water — keep pressure between 20 -
40 psi (140 - 300 kPa).
DANGER
DO NOT run the engine indoors or without
adequate   ventilation    or   permit   exhaust
fumes   to  accumulate   in  confined   areas.
Engine exhaust contains carbon monoxide
which,  if  inhaled,  can  cause  serious  brain
damage or death.
Flush your engine with fresh water as soon as pos-
sible after each use in salty, polluted, or brackish
water to minimize the formation of deposits that can
clog cooling passages.
Flush the engine on the trailer or at dockside while
it is: tilted or vertical, running or stopped.

Start the engine — run it at idle only and flush
Outboard — Running
it for at least five minutes.
Shut  off  the   engine,  remove  the  flusher  (if
used), and install the plug. If the plug is also the
water  pump   indicator,  turn  it   so  the  water
streams out to the side, where it can be seen
easily from the helm.
WARNING
Prevent  injury  from   contact  with  rotating
propeller;   remove    the    propeller   before
flushing.
7.
Leave  the  outboard  in  vertical  position  long
enough to completely drain the powerhead.

Outboard Not Running
1.
The outboard may be in a tilted or vertical posi-
tion.
Remove the plug from the flushing port.
2.
3.
Remove the plug from the flushing port.
Install flushing device (if needed) and garden
hose.
4.
5.
Start the water and flush the engine for at least
five minutes — keep pressure between 20 - 40
psi (140 - 300 kPa).
Remove the flusher (if used); install the plug. If
the plug is also the water pump indicator, turn it
so the water streams out to the side, where it
can be seen easily from the helm.
6.
Lower  the  outboard  to  vertical  position  long
enough to completely drain the powerhead.
